Hi, my observations are that you absolutely need to disconnect from a running linux machine.
If you logoff, your machine is killed. If you close the TN3270 or it crashes, you have to reconnect quickly to your running session, then you can disconnect. You might need to enter "begin" when reconnecting to the session, but it depends of your profile. I don't know what is the length of the timer, but you need to reconnect quickly. Below is what I experienced considering that the described behavior can have harmful consequences: Let's figure a Linux server is running under z/VM to serve network connectivity (gateway firewalling, etc...) to a colony of Linux's. The system administrator log-on in the running server from the VM console, to do some administration tasks, completes the tasks but the VM console (pcom or x3270) drops unexpectedly (network connection lost, 3270 emulator closed) before he enters log-off or disconnect. From a VM point of view One would consider the Linux guest still up but just disconnected and walk away: Wrong ! in reality It is suspended...not running...not serving... frozen. After a while z/VM just force the guest definitively off breaking the linux network server. I suppose this is a normal behavior of z/VM to suspend dispatching the guest due to the console I/O error. Do you think this is compatible with running Linux under z/VM? Does anyone has this kind of concern when using the console with Linux under z/VM ? CP Q SET shows RUN set to ON but it seems this is not to sufficient, am I missing some other important function settings of the guest ?
